Чем больше узнаю Швейцарию, тем больше удивляюсь. Страна, конечно, отличная. Но, только если кроме денег и гор ничего не интересует.
При этом как-бы прямая демократия и народ может сам решать и сам направлять. И, похоже, многие в это на самом деле верят.
В реале всё гораздо печальнее. Успех народного голосования зависит от маркетингового бюджета, а тут группа граждан перед госорганизацией или партией - пустое место. В большой Германии, хоть, наберётся достаточно народу, чтобы быть если не услышанными, то замеченными. В Швейцарии всё на уровне кантонов или городов и нет достаточной массы людей, просто способных разобраться в каком-нибудь чиновничьем крючкотворстве. (А там попадается очень-очень много интересного.)
Опять же, пресса. Может, она и разнообразна, но на массы воздействуют те бесплатные газеты, которые лежат на вокзалах или опускаются в почтовый ящик. А там, естественно, никаких журналистских расследований. Они зарабатывают не этим.
Вот чиновники там выступают регулярно. (Директор школы старшего в одной заметке учил народ про bulling/Mobbing. В смысле, что это неистребимая норма жизни.)
Короче, понимаю немцев, которые, поработав в Швейцарии и познакомившись с её изнанкой, сваливают обратно.
И что удивительно, совсем необязательно так жить. Но, похоже, у швейцарцев способность к индивидуальному сопротивлению системе выбивают ещё в школе.
Сейчас напишу короткий пост по поводу вчерашних посиделок системных инженеров. А потом доделаю картинку и допишу размышления по поводу Перла. Похоже, это будет бонусной главой к книге, которую пришлось отложить, да и не факт теперь, что напишу.
После этого отложу высокие материи. Попытка стартапостроения остановлена. Придётся сейчас работать не за идею, а за деньги.
Хотелось бы, конечно, влезть в функциональное программирование, но, похоже, не сложится. И ещё не определился с вариантами. Или искать ставку здесь (с вероятным переездом в более дорогой район), или брать короткий проект, чтобы просто закрыть долги на адвокатов, или пытаться совместить свои дела с чем-нибудь в формате remote. Или уже смотреть на Германию. В том числе как первый этап переезда. (И, возможно, сразу со старшим. Школьная программа тут уровня хреновейшего, да и то что выше качества странного.)
Или плюнуть на всё и найти физическую работу на свежем воздухе.
Как показывает опыт, человек, пошедший против Его Величества Директора Школы, определяющего местную политику в этой индустрии, распределяющего бюджеты на всяких кормящихся с поломанных учеников восстановителей, лечителей и воспитателей, повязанного неформальными связями с верхушкой и прочее, должен иметь очень хорошее здоровье.
На следующей неделе иду к кардиологам. Надо посмотреть, удалось ли полностью восстановиться после летних приключений. (О них ещё напишу. Может быть, целую книжку. Там материала хватит.)
При этом как-бы прямая демократия и народ может сам решать и сам направлять. И, похоже, многие в это на самом деле верят.
В реале всё гораздо печальнее. Успех народного голосования зависит от маркетингового бюджета, а тут группа граждан перед госорганизацией или партией - пустое место. В большой Германии, хоть, наберётся достаточно народу, чтобы быть если не услышанными, то замеченными. В Швейцарии всё на уровне кантонов или городов и нет достаточной массы людей, просто способных разобраться в каком-нибудь чиновничьем крючкотворстве. (А там попадается очень-очень много интересного.)
Опять же, пресса. Может, она и разнообразна, но на массы воздействуют те бесплатные газеты, которые лежат на вокзалах или опускаются в почтовый ящик. А там, естественно, никаких журналистских расследований. Они зарабатывают не этим.
Вот чиновники там выступают регулярно. (Директор школы старшего в одной заметке учил народ про bulling/Mobbing. В смысле, что это неистребимая норма жизни.)
Короче, понимаю немцев, которые, поработав в Швейцарии и познакомившись с её изнанкой, сваливают обратно.
И что удивительно, совсем необязательно так жить. Но, похоже, у швейцарцев способность к индивидуальному сопротивлению системе выбивают ещё в школе.
Сейчас напишу короткий пост по поводу вчерашних посиделок системных инженеров. А потом доделаю картинку и допишу размышления по поводу Перла. Похоже, это будет бонусной главой к книге, которую пришлось отложить, да и не факт теперь, что напишу.
После этого отложу высокие материи. Попытка стартапостроения остановлена. Придётся сейчас работать не за идею, а за деньги.
Хотелось бы, конечно, влезть в функциональное программирование, но, похоже, не сложится. И ещё не определился с вариантами. Или искать ставку здесь (с вероятным переездом в более дорогой район), или брать короткий проект, чтобы просто закрыть долги на адвокатов, или пытаться совместить свои дела с чем-нибудь в формате remote. Или уже смотреть на Германию. В том числе как первый этап переезда. (И, возможно, сразу со старшим. Школьная программа тут уровня хреновейшего, да и то что выше качества странного.)
Или плюнуть на всё и найти физическую работу на свежем воздухе.
Как показывает опыт, человек, пошедший против Его Величества Директора Школы, определяющего местную политику в этой индустрии, распределяющего бюджеты на всяких кормящихся с поломанных учеников восстановителей, лечителей и воспитателей, повязанного неформальными связями с верхушкой и прочее, должен иметь очень хорошее здоровье.
На следующей неделе иду к кардиологам. Надо посмотреть, удалось ли полностью восстановиться после летних приключений. (О них ещё напишу. Может быть, целую книжку. Там материала хватит.)
no subject
Date: 2018-09-14 01:42 pm (UTC)no subject
Date: 2018-09-14 02:37 pm (UTC)Интересно не посмотреть на витрину, а влезть в настоящий промышленный проект, потрогать руками и понять, как это живёт в большой группе на массиве в сотню тысяч строк кода.
no subject
Date: 2018-09-14 08:14 pm (UTC)О, спасиба
Date: 2018-09-16 07:12 am (UTC)А то прошлый раз как спрашивал -- пример кода на ФП в реальном проекте,
все что смогли мне предложить (в ашем журнале) -- диспетчер окон линукса... как он там, монад вроде.
Гм... уже по комит мессаджам
Check array length + clues...
Added test io.Avro object/class
Это точно про ФП?
no subject
Date: 2018-09-16 10:13 am (UTC)no subject
Date: 2018-09-16 03:40 pm (UTC)Заглянул в код
Date: 2018-09-16 11:04 am (UTC)и паттерн мэтчинг вместо свичей...
а так, банальный бойлерплейт.
можно как-то поточнее пальцем ткнуть -- где там САМОЕ ОНО.
ЗЫ Я анпример, приводил виблиотеку АнтиГрейн графики...
где пайплайны сделаны темплейтами,
и можно его по частям использовать, или свои расширения вставлять.
Очень красиво ИМХО.
Ну, шоб попроще... система передачи сообщений в КьюТи.
Особенно если сравнивать с МФСшной.
Красиво, удобно, и позволяет надстраивать над ним свои нетривиальные расширения.
Да и просто использовать, чисто технически, приятно.
Если ФП такое чудесное, как его пропоненты пробую.т говорить...
то наверное можно и от него ждать чего-то по такому параметру как красивость и удобность?
Али нет, и "это все от луавого"?
no subject
Date: 2018-09-14 11:56 pm (UTC)no subject
Date: 2018-09-16 10:15 am (UTC)Браузер
Date: 2018-09-16 07:04 am (UTC)Вообще, какая ваша оценка -- сколько еще ждать счастия -- когда ФП станет мэйнстримом?
Али вы из тех отступников (вроде нет), кто лямбды и в С++ считает "продвижением ФП"? ;)
Re: Браузер
Date: 2018-09-16 04:05 pm (UTC)Re: Браузер
Date: 2018-09-16 04:17 pm (UTC)В чем новизна и особость правда не ясно, обычный синтактик шугар же, но ПКМ честно. %)
Re: Браузер
Date: 2018-09-16 05:08 pm (UTC)Сейчас не средневековье
Date: 2018-09-17 05:44 am (UTC)Потому Что Надо Слушатся Авторитетов.
Вот почему с тем же АнтиГрейном (https://en.wikipedia.org/wiki/Anti-Grain_Geometry кстати Виту, там упоминается и "The examples also include an SVG viewer."), мне никто не рассказывал какой он хороший и правильный,
а я просто сам взял, почитал мануал, попробовал использоать...
и сделал САМ вывод -- да это хорошо.
или там КьюТи.
\\постарайтесь хоть разок поверить профессионалу в этой области.
Я уже ссылался на этот, личный и весьма показательный случай,
с "довериться авторитатам" -- на примере моего университетского профессора -- изобретателя Теории Всего -- Атрисного Строения Материи.
Я бы может и хотел поверить ВАМ на слово, но...
такова уж жизнь -- очень уж любят всякие шарлатаны апеллировать к авторитетам и требовать доверится ИМ без доказательств -- о чем вам самому должно быть известно, не так ли?
no subject
Date: 2018-09-16 09:25 pm (UTC)no subject
Date: 2018-09-16 09:33 pm (UTC)Да. Есть немного.
что этому мешало в 1960-х годах, когла общий уровень интеллекта программистов был на порядок выше
Тогда к ошибкам относились по-другому. Сейчас может и взлететь.
no subject
Date: 2018-09-17 06:33 am (UTC)Ошибки в эррор-проне циклах?
Ну так сейчас кодеры и так 99% времени не пишут циклов.
Устранение ошибок в 1% случаев путем полной замены всей инфраструктуры и подоходов...
притом на явно не лучшие... ну вот разве что "там ошибок меньше"...
м-д-я-я... Может нну его, эти бензопилы,
от них травматизм большой, и вред для экологии.
Даешь! обратно каменные топоры и палки копалки!
На этот раз сделаные из современных материалов. %)
no subject
Date: 2018-09-17 08:35 am (UTC)Любая программа содержит ошибки. Хотя бы, во время разработки. Любые данные содержат ошибки. Хотя бы, до момента, когда разработчики полностью фиксируют и отладят интерфейсы.
Раньше ошибки обрабатывали. Сейчас просто сливают в логи или просто игнорируют, а сам процесс делает вид, что программа работает дальше правильно.
no subject
Date: 2018-09-17 05:49 am (UTC)Вот. Именно.
Но на таких сейчас запроса нет.
Есть только все растущий запрос на "Не рассуждай! Распространяй!!!". %(
\\не в лямбдах щасье.
Естественно.
Особенно в предверии шифта архитектуры в сторону програмируемых матриц и потоковых процессоров.
Мыне ОЧЕНЬ хочется посмотреть, как ФПшники будут выкручиватся из этого затруднения...
но, они вряд ли буду, эти софисты и синекурщики, и там найдут место для того чтобы плодить свою люябдоту. %)
no subject
Date: 2018-09-17 04:53 pm (UTC)no subject
Date: 2018-09-17 06:14 pm (UTC)Тут бы спросить
Date: 2018-09-18 03:07 pm (UTC)Если ТОГДА оно не взлетело. Да и вообще, за все время существоания ФП...
каких-то особых успехов не заметно.
Так на чем основаны утверждения современных ФПшников,
теперь уже с монадками и категориями,
что он взлетит?
Есть ли что-то реальное, что-то окромя сакраментального вишфул синкинга?
Re: Тут бы спросить
Date: 2018-09-18 03:38 pm (UTC)Не умеют
Date: 2018-09-18 04:56 pm (UTC)И тут влезли ФПшники... и на том основании что их подходы стали применимы в *некоторых* случаях,
начинают поднимать хайп, что теперь ВСЁ программирование нужно переделать в ФПшном стиле...
и, я тут не стаю в позу, им оппонируя...
просто ехидно замечаю -- если ваш ФП подход так хорош, то почему нет брузеров переписаных в ФПшном стиле, ворд процессоров, ядра ОСей все как-о пишутся и пишутся (тот же Л4) со всеми математическими пруфами и т.п.
но все никак не напишутся.
Когда ждать счастия? И что делать покудова оно не пришло?
Учитывая опыт, когда на "триумфальный успех" ФП ушло уже сколько? 10? 20?
Или может 50 лет (если считать с Лиспа)?
То ЧТО прикажите делать со всем НЕ-ФП легаси... всё это время? %)))
Тут группа граждан перед госорганизацией или партией -
Date: 2018-09-23 07:42 pm (UTC)В Швейцарии должно быть легче.
Я для изучения языка начал смотреть Schweitz aktuell на SRF. Там частенько показывают показывают сюжеты о проблемах бюрократии типа Archäologische Sensation entdeckt (https://www.srf.ch/sendungen/schweiz-aktuell/sensationsfund-schwierige-bergung-abtransport). Да и новые инициативы разбирают.
Не пытались к ним обратится?
no subject
Date: 2018-09-23 08:21 pm (UTC)Если разбирать всё по-честному, реакция будет "Он сошёл с ума! Не может такого быть!" Адвокаты просто отказались. И потому, что шансы минимальны. И потому, что потом за это отомстят со встречными обвинениями (строго в рамках закона и, естетсвенно, опять не утруждаясь доказательствами).
А "У нас есть некоторые отдельные недостатки" ничего не даст, даже если получится.
По мне так сразу, как старший вернулся, мы выиграли в стратегии. Но жена нервно реагирует. Когда матери говорят, что она до 18 лет ребёнка не увидит, это оказывает некоторое негативное воздействие на психику.